You can go to versions manager before the addition of another version and you'll see that the default version art is just a thumbnail, for all movies.
Adding a movie as a version of another copies the movie art to the new version art to preserve any custom art (as the transformation into a version essentially deletes the movie that's being converted), that's why the art of the second version looks more complete.
Now, without changing any version art, if you leave the versions manager screen and play a movie from the library, the selection screen (or the versions folder) will show for the original "Standard Edition" version the movie art in the absence of custom version art (the fallback described earlier)
(2024-03-04, 14:47)Nanomani Wrote: But if I delete a movie version from the list, I don't expect that this movie to be removed from the library.
I expect that this movie is always in the library
It was removed when it was added as a version of another movie (not just hidden). It's a limitation of the current design.
Best we could do for v21 is explain a bit better in the Remove button popup that you have to update the library to bring it back as an individual entry in the library.
